What Are Bond Registration Costs?

When a South African bank grants you a home loan, the bond must be formally registered over the property at the Deeds Office. The bank appoints a bond attorney (also called a bond registration attorney) to handle this process. As the buyer and borrower, you pay all these costs โ€” they are not covered by the bank.

Bond registration costs consist of four components: the bond attorney's professional fee (calculated on LPC guideline tariffs and subject to 15% VAT), the Deeds Office registration fee, the bank's initiation fee, and miscellaneous postage and sundries.

The Four Cost Components

  • Bond attorney fee (incl. VAT) โ€” calculated on the LPC guideline tariff based on the bond amount, plus 15% VAT. For a R1,200,000 bond the fee is approximately R28,500 incl. VAT.
  • Deeds Office bond registration fee โ€” a fixed government fee set by regulation. For a R1,000,001โ€“R2,000,000 bond this is R1,738.
  • Bank initiation fee โ€” charged by the bank for originating the home loan, capped by the NCA. The typical fee is R6ย 900, though some banks charge up to R10ย 000.
  • Postage & sundries โ€” covers courier fees, FICA compliance charges, and other disbursements. Typically around R1,500.

Example: Nomvula buys a R1,400,000 home with a 10% deposit (R140,000). Her bond is R1,260,000.

Bond attorney fee: ~R26,540 excl. VAT + R3,981 VAT = R30,521 incl. VAT

Deeds Office bond fee: R1,738

Bank initiation fee: R6,900

Postage & sundries: R1,500

Total bond registration costs: approximately R40,659

Bond Registration vs Transfer Costs

Many buyers confuse bond registration costs with transfer costs. They are separate processes with separate attorneys:

Item Transfer Attorney Bond Attorney
Appointed bySellerBank
Paid byBuyerBuyer
PurposeTransfer ownership at Deeds OfficeRegister bank's mortgage bond
Based onProperty purchase priceBond (loan) amount

Both sets of costs are due at the same time โ€” when the transaction is registered at the Deeds Office. You will typically receive a combined "Statement of Account" from the conveyancers listing all amounts due before registration.

When Are Bond Registration Costs Due?

Bond registration costs are payable before registration โ€” the bond attorney will request payment approximately 1โ€“2 weeks before the lodgement date at the Deeds Office. Registration typically happens 6โ€“12 weeks after the offer to purchase is signed, depending on the Deeds Office workload and bond grant timing.

You cannot add bond registration costs to your home loan in most cases โ€” banks expect these funds to be available upfront along with your deposit. Start budgeting for these costs as soon as your offer is accepted.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I negotiate bond registration attorney fees?

The bond attorney is appointed by the bank, not by you, so you have limited ability to negotiate their fees directly. The LPC guideline tariffs are exactly that โ€” guidelines โ€” but banks typically instruct their panel attorneys to charge at or near the guideline rate.

Some banks offer promotions where they absorb the initiation fee, particularly for buyers with strong credit profiles or large deposits. It is worth asking your bank or bond originator about any fee waivers available at the time of application.

Is VAT charged on bond registration attorney fees?

Yes. Bond attorney fees attract 15% VAT (South Africa's standard VAT rate). The Deeds Office fee itself is a government charge and is not subject to VAT. The bank initiation fee is also subject to VAT, but is usually quoted inclusive of VAT.

What is the bank initiation fee and is it negotiable?

The bank initiation fee is charged for originating and administering your home loan application. Under the National Credit Act, the maximum initiation fee for a mortgage bond is R10ย 000. Most major banks charge between R6ย 000 and R10ย 000.

The initiation fee is sometimes negotiable, particularly for high-value bonds or clients with an existing banking relationship. Some banks waive or reduce the fee for clients who apply directly rather than through a bond originator.

Do bond registration costs apply to a bond cancellation?

When you sell your property or pay off your bond, the existing bond must be cancelled at the Deeds Office. There is a separate bond cancellation fee payable to a cancellation attorney (appointed by the bank). The Deeds Office bond cancellation fee is R178. The attorney's cancellation fee is typically significantly less than the registration fee.

Are bond registration costs tax deductible?

For a primary residence, bond registration costs are generally not deductible for personal income tax purposes. However, if the property is used for income-producing purposes (e.g. as a rental property), the costs may form part of the base cost for capital gains tax purposes upon disposal. Consult a tax professional for advice specific to your situation.
